After getting assurance from a few of blogs and official words, a few of us started getting convinced that Symbian^3 PR1.1 finally came to resolved the infamous Nokia N8 Hard Reset bug, but still many like me didn’t went for trying the same myself and last night it came out to be that we were right.

hard-reset-nokia-N8 Factory reset

While common sense said that if in place of going through the unofficial three finger hard reset, if one goes through the official factory reset (I added Delete data and restore), then it should not brick the phone, but thanks to transition phase and under development Qt, common sense doesn’t apply here.

I did choose the second path and ended with around 193mb+ free space in my C: drive (too good), around 14gb+ in mass storage. Happy bunny!!! but then I was greeted with few of the following symptoms …

  1. Just an Ovi Store link than the app and the downloaded sis fails to install
  2. All the premium contents like pre-loaded videos are no more available (I backed them up already)
  3. Ovi Maps Check-In resulting in System Error

It didn’t took second to me for understanding that this is the classic case of what we Nokia N8 owners were already aware of, but I was intentionally doing so ….

 


Solution

The issue was … missing Qt runtime and solution was already available from official source betalabs (Bubblelock section), downloading and installing QtDowngrade.sis and installing the same on c:\

A simple restart and I was able to install Ovi Store now as the sis file did restored the Qt version to the last stable version as came with PR1.1. But there was still something left … Ovi Maps checkin, which was still giving System Error. Solution was again a simple one, downloading the latest beta from Ovi Betalabs and install the same to overwrite the current version in phone as of now, but don’t forget to get a GPS lock via the old maps for once to get the folder structure ready for upgrade.

The final step in my case was downloading the maps data for India (around 252 mb) on phone and my Nokia N8 was again like a new one.

And yes! at the end, uninstall Qtdowngrade from Application Manager.
